+Subject: [PATCH] vboxvideo: let the build decide if drm_fb_helper_alloc_info()
+ exists
+
+Linux commit 63c971af4036 ("drm/fb-helper: Allocate and release fb_info in
+a single place") moved the struct fb_info allocation out of the drivers and
+into the DRM core, and turned drm_fb_helper_alloc_info() into a static
+function. Drivers now find the instance ready to use in fb_helper->info by
+the time their .fbdev_probe callback runs.
+
+vbox_fb.c guards its drm_fb_helper_alloc_info() call with RTLNX_VER_MIN(6,19,0),
+which is where the change landed in mainline. That is not sufficient: the
+commit was also picked up as a Stable-dep-of and so appeared in the middle of
+several stable series - v6.6.151, v6.12.103 and v6.18.44 all dropped the
+declaration while v6.6.150, v6.12.102 and v6.18.43 still have it. Building
+vboxvideo against any of those kernels fails with
+
+ vbox_fb.c:336:16: error: implicit declaration of function 'drm_fb_helper_alloc_info'; did you mean 'drm_fb_helper_fill_info'? [-Wimplicit-function-declaration]
+ vbox_fb.c:336:14: error: assignment to 'struct fb_info *' from 'int' makes pointer from integer without a cast [-Wint-conversion]
+
+Since LINUX_VERSION_CODE cannot express "somewhere inside 6.6.y/6.12.y/6.18.y",
+add an escape hatch the build system can set once it has looked at the kernel
+headers it is actually compiling against. Leaving
+VBOX_NO_DRM_FB_HELPER_ALLOC_INFO undefined keeps the previous behaviour, so
+this is a no-op for anyone building the way VirtualBox intends.

Now that KERN_MAJ reflects the target kernel instead of the build host's uname -r, vboxvideo is actually built for kernels older than 7.x -- and it does not compile against 6.18.44: vbox_fb.c:336:16: error: implicit declaration of function 'drm_fb_helper_alloc_info'; did you mean 'drm_fb_helper_fill_info'? [-Wimplicit-function-declaration] vbox_fb.c:336:14: error: assignment to 'struct fb_info *' from 'int' makes pointer from integer without a cast [-Wint-conversion] Linux commit 63c971af4036 ("drm/fb-helper: Allocate and release fb_info in a single place") moved the struct fb_info allocation out of the drivers and into the DRM core, and made drm_fb_helper_alloc_info() static; drivers now find the instance ready to use in fb_helper->info by the time their .fbdev_probe callback runs. vbox_fb.c guards its call with RTLNX_VER_MIN(6,19,0), which is where the change landed in mainline. Bumping that version check is not a fix. The commit was pulled into stable as a Stable-dep-of and therefore appears in the *middle* of several series -- v6.6.151, v6.12.103 and v6.18.44 have all dropped the declaration that v6.6.150, v6.12.102 and v6.18.43 still carry. No LINUX_VERSION_CODE comparison can express that, and guessing wrong the other way is worse than a build failure: on a 6.18.0..6.18.43 kernel fb_helper->info is still NULL when .fbdev_probe runs, so the driver would dereference NULL at runtime. So add an escape hatch to vbox_fb.c and let the build system decide. do_compile greps the kernel headers we are actually compiling against and passes -DVBOX_NO_DRM_FB_HELPER_ALLOC_INFO through KCFLAGS when the declaration is gone. KCFLAGS rather than EXTRA_CFLAGS/VBOXMOD_CFLAGS because a command-line assignment of the latter two would clobber the include paths they carry, while KCFLAGS is untouched by VirtualBox's makefiles and propagates cleanly into the nested $(MAKE) -C $(KERN_DIR). Leaving the macro undefined keeps the previous behaviour, so nothing changes for kernels that still export the function, and 7.x is unaffected -- VBOX_VIDEO_MODULE is empty there and the in-tree drivers/gpu/drm/vboxvideo driver is used instead. Verified on qemux86-64 against linux-yocto 6.18.44, from cleansstate: vboxguest.ko, vboxsf.ko and vboxvideo.ko all build with no modpost warnings, the -D reaches the vbox_fb.o compile line, kernel-module-vboxvideo ships the module, and `nm -u vboxvideo.ko` no longer references drm_fb_helper_alloc_info -- all 155 remaining undefined symbols are exported by the kernel's Module.symvers.
